During a property evaluation for an office owner in Orange, I conducted a site walk with the owner to assess potential landscape and tree-related concerns.
During the inspection, I identified a large pine tree with branches making contact with the building. The tree’s root system was also encroaching toward the structure, creating concerns regarding potential property damage. Additionally, I recommended the removal of another large pine tree due to several risk factors. The tree had substantial limbs extending over a public roadway and sidewalk, creating a potential liability hazard. The tree was also extremely top-heavy and exhibited signs of root plate failure, with evidence that it was beginning to uproot under its own weight.
After reviewing these concerns, the property owner agreed with the recommendations and approved the removals. The work was scheduled and completed within the same week.
The project included the removal of an approximately 85-foot pine tree and a smaller 30-foot pine tree located adjacent to the building. Following the removals, the stump was ground out and removed. The area will be restored with new sod installation to return the site to a clean and finished condition.
